The ultimate hideaway in the woods is closer to civilization than you imagine! While totally private at the end of a long driveway, this storybook stone lodge is within the confines of Princeton, not far at all from top-ranked schools and world-class entertainment. Moss-covered boulders are scattered among ferns and pines on 5.62 acres, the perfect size to feel totally immersed in the peace and quiet of nature. Understood to be based on the widely published designs by noted architect Ernst Flagg, it is a superb example of the attention to materials and craftsmanship. Cottage-like from the outside, but far bigger than expected, every inch of the home is enchanting with casement windows and outdoor access from nearly every room. The foyer strikes a warm, rugged tone with brick flooring and a fireplace capped with a metal hood. The library, sunroom and dining room are all memorable with peaked, beamed ceilings, but the living room is the most alluring of all the gathering spaces thanks to a big stone fireplace. Even the kitchen with its spruce-green cabinetry and bar alcove feels just right in this woodsy atmosphere. Three bedrooms on the first floor share a full bath, while two more share a bathroom above. It+GGs easy to envision the second floor dedicated entirely to a primary suite with all the creature comforts and closet space you desire. Another area ripe with possibility is the guest apartment above the detached garage, which lets you share the tranquility of this timeless property with anyone who might appreciate an escape from the real world.
